spa: add a new string helper with spa_strtol()

Most of the time when we convert a string to an integer we only care about
success. Let's wrap this with a helper function that sets the value to the
result and returns true on success.

#ifndef SPA_UTILS_STRING_H
#define SPA_UTILS_STRING_H
#ifdef __cplusplus
extern "C" {
#endif
#include <stdbool.h>
#include <errno.h>
/**
* Convert \a str to an int32_t with the given \a base and store the
* result in \a val.
*
* On failure, the value of \a val is undefined.
*
* \return true on success, false otherwise
*/
static inline bool spa_atoi32(const char *str, int32_t *val, int base)
{
char *endptr;
long v;
if (!str || *str =='\0')
return false;
errno = 0;
v = strtol(str, &endptr, base);
if (errno != 0 || *endptr != '\0')
return false;
if (v != (int32_t)v)
return false;
*val = v;
return true;
}
#ifdef __cplusplus
} /* extern "C" */
#endif
#endif /* SPA_UTILS_STRING_H */

static void test_strtol(void)
{
int32_t v;
spa_assert(spa_atoi32("0", &v, 0) && v == 0);
spa_assert(spa_atoi32("0", &v, 16) && v == 0);
spa_assert(spa_atoi32("0", &v, 32) && v == 0);
spa_assert(spa_atoi32("-1", &v, 0) && v == -1);
spa_assert(spa_atoi32("-1234", &v, 0) && v == -1234);
spa_assert(spa_atoi32("-2147483648", &v, 0) && v == -2147483648);
spa_assert(spa_atoi32("+1", &v, 0) && v == 1);
spa_assert(spa_atoi32("+1234", &v, 0) && v == 1234);
spa_assert(spa_atoi32("+2147483647", &v, 0) && v == 2147483647);
spa_assert(spa_atoi32("65535", &v, 0) && v == 0xffff);
spa_assert(spa_atoi32("65535", &v, 10) && v == 0xffff);
spa_assert(spa_atoi32("65535", &v, 16) && v == 0x65535);
spa_assert(spa_atoi32("0xff", &v, 0) && v == 0xff);
spa_assert(spa_atoi32("0xff", &v, 16) && v == 0xff);
v = 0xabcd;
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("0xff", &v, 10)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("fabc", &v, 10)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("fabc", &v, 0)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("124bogus", &v, 0)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("124bogus", &v, 10)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("124bogus", &v, 16)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("0xbogus", &v, 0)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("bogus", &v, 10)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("bogus", &v, 16)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("", &v, 0)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("", &v, 10)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("", &v, 16)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32(" ", &v, 0)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32(" ", &v, 0)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("-2147483649", &v, 0)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("2147483648", &v, 0)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("9223372036854775807", &v, 0)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("-9223372036854775808", &v, 0)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32("9223372036854775808999", &v, 0)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32(NULL, &v, 0)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32(NULL, &v, 10) && v == 0xabcd);
spa_assert(!spa_atoi32(NULL, &v, 16) && v == 0xabcd);
}
